Job description

The Repair & Lab Technician, Level 1 works from the client's corporate office, supporting the client's ssuite of product and service offerings - including the inteleTABLET solution - through the intake, basic repair, and deployment readiness of hardware devices used at client facilities. Under direct supervision, this entry-level role performs damage assessment, routine diagnostics, device setup, and field preparation across a range of devices including phones, tablets, kiosks, and charging stations., * Intake and inspect broken or damaged devices; perform basic diagnostic tests to identify issues and apply corrective action under the guidance of senior technicians.

  • Assist with device configurations in preparation for product and service installation at client facilities, following step-by-step direction from the Technical Support and infrastructure teams.

  • Ensure required software, applications, and security measures are installed and validated prior to device re-deployment; utilize mobile device management (MDM) software under supervision to verify and clear device information.

  • Maintain accurate records of device damage, repair activity, and parts usage using the approved inventory management software.

  • Support parts inventory organization and communicate supply needs to the Technical Support Manager or more experienced technicians.

  • Collaborate with team members and other departments to assist with device preparation, testing, and problem resolution.

  • Assist with other duties and tasks related to in-field devices as directed., * Devices are accurately inspected, logged, and prepared for repair or configuration under supervision.

  • All service and repair activity is documented completely and on time in approved systems.

  • Parts inventory records are kept current and organized.
